It was announced to the executive of the Canterbury Patriotic Fund Society on Thursday, by the chairman (Mr H. Holland), that the Government had purchased an estate at Southbridge. comprising 1200 acres principally of very rich agricultural land. An interesting sight can be seen from tho railway train near the bridge across the EVTanawatu River nt Longburn. .There aiv two paddocks—one covered nil over with penny-royal and the other as near perfection as any agricultural field can be. The two afford an instructive lesson—one in neglect, and tho other in up-to-date agriculture.—Manawafcu Standard.
